To Whom It May Concern:
Pursuant to the New York Freedom of Information Law, I hereby request the following records:
Records relating to the total number of restaurants inspected for compliance with state pandemic air filtration and ventilating guidance.
Records relating to the total number of inspected restaurants that have installed MERV 13 filters.
Records relating to the total number of inspected restaurants that have installed portable filtration or UVGI instead of MERV 13 filters.
Records relating to the total number of inspected restaurants that were operating the installed filtration or UVGI systems when inspected.
Records relating to the total number of inspected restaurants that have other mitigation measures in place, when MERV 13 filtration, UVGI, and portable filtration, was not in place.
Records relating to the number restaurants that have been found to be or are currently out of compliance with air filtration and ventilating guidance.
Should no such records exist, I request information on what records and/or statistics are collected regarding air filtration and ventilating guidance enforcement.
The requested documents will be made available to the general public, and this request is not being made for commercial purposes.
In the event that there are fees, I would be grateful if you would inform me of the total charges in advance of fulfilling my request. I would prefer the request filled electronically, by e-mail attachment if available or CD-ROM if not.
Thank you in advance for your anticipated cooperation in this matter. I look forward to receiving your response to this request within 5 business days, as the statute requires.
